data information security, commonly referred to as cybersecurity, encompasses a set of practices and technologies designed to protect digital data from unauthorized access, theft, and damage. It involves implementing a range of security measures to ensure the confidentiality, integrity, and availability of information. Without proper safeguards in place, data can be easily exploited by cybercriminals, leading to financial losses, reputational damage, and legal liabilities.

One of the main reasons why data information security is so vital is the increasing frequency and sophistication of cyber attacks. Hackers are constantly devising new ways to breach systems and steal data, making it essential for organizations to stay one step ahead. According to a report by IBM Security, the average cost of a data breach in 2020 was $3.86 million, highlighting the significant financial implications of inadequate data protection.

Moreover, with the rise of remote work and cloud computing, the attack surface has expanded, making it even more challenging to defend against cyber threats. As employees access corporate data from various devices and locations, the risk of data breaches escalates. Therefore, organizations must implement robust security measures to mitigate the potential risks associated with remote work and digital transformation.

To address these challenges, businesses must adopt a multi-faceted approach to data information security. This includes implementing encryption protocols to safeguard data in transit and at rest, deploying firewalls and intrusion detection systems to monitor network traffic, and training employees on best practices for data protection. Additionally, organizations should conduct regular security audits and assessments to identify vulnerabilities and address them before they are exploited by malicious actors.

Another key aspect of data information security is compliance with regulations and industry standards. Many sectors, such as healthcare and finance, are subject to stringent data protection laws that require organizations to adhere to specific security requirements. Failure to comply with these regulations can result in hefty fines and damage to a company’s reputation. Therefore, it is essential for businesses to stay informed about the latest data protection regulations and ensure that they are implemented effectively.

One of the most effective ways to enhance data information security is through the use of advanced technologies such as artificial intelligence and machine learning. These technologies can help organizations detect and respond to security threats in real-time, enabling them to proactively defend against cyber attacks. By analyzing vast amounts of data and identifying patterns indicative of malicious activity, AI-powered security systems can significantly strengthen an organization’s defense mechanisms.
